Found a clear sticker stuck on my front door as I was going to bed. A Google search indicated that this may be a method used by burglars to case properties out. Called the number on the sticker to check whether it was genuine, feeling really rather uneasy and hoping for some reassurance; the guy who answered the phone was beyond rude, absolutely horrible, pretended to not understand what I was talking about and then said “I don’t have time for this” before swearing and putting the phone down on me. Absolutely appalling. I’m disgusted.
